The President of Venezuela, Nicolas Maduro, has appeared in a New York court, where he has strongly denied all charges brought against him. Maduro has been accused of various crimes, including narco-terrorism and money laundering, by the US authorities. In a dramatic appearance, Maduro, who was extradited to the US on a US military operation, claimed that he was a civilized person and the democratically elected leader of Venezuela.
Speaking through an interpreter, Maduro told the judge that he was innocent and that he had been kidnapped from his home in Venezuela and brought to the US. He also claimed that he was not involved in any of the alleged crimes mentioned in the charges against him.
In a statement, Maduro said: “I am innocent. I am a civilized person. I am the democratically elected president of Venezuela. I was kidnapped from my home in Venezuela and brought to the US.” He also accused the US of trying to overthrow him and undermine the government of Venezuela.
Maduro’s wife, Cilia Flores, has also denied all charges brought against her. She has been accused of money laundering and other crimes, but her lawyer has stated that she is innocent.
